 In Bloom -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ia
The song originally appeared on their 1991 breakthrough album Nevermind, from which it was the fourth single.
Written by Nirvana frontman Kurt Cobain, the song was meant to be an insult to the many people who ignored the meanings behind songs.
Given this, Nirvana was able to easily parody the less lyrically concerned fans in "In Bloom" without backlash.

 Sarah McLachlan in BLOOM, Her Second Remix Album, Arriving in Stores on September 6th
BLOOM is a fascinating collection of previously unreleased remixed versions of 10 recordings, all but one of which - a collaboration with DMC of Run-DMC (remixed by will.i.am of Black Eyed Peas) - originally appeared on Sarah's earlier studio albums.
The tenth track on BLOOM is "Just Like Me (DMC featuring Sarah McLachlan) (will.i.am of Black Eyed Peas Mix)," produced by Professor Funk and Sarah's husband Ashwin Sood, in which Harry Chapin's classic "Cat's In the Cradle" goes head-to-head with the imagination of Run-DMC's co-founder Darryl McDaniels and his new partner.
Sarah is still basking in the Afterglow of her Grammy Award-nominated, RIAA double-platinum 7th album, produced by Pierre Marchand, and released November 2003 with more than 4 million copies sold worldwide to date.

 Sarah McLachlan's Bloom Remix Album Debuts at #2 on Billboard's Top Electronic Albums Chart, #2 on the Electronic ...
In addition, the album debuted at #4 on the Digital Album Chart from major visibility from promotions running on iTunes, Sony Connect and AOL and holds the #6 position on iTunes Top 10 chart.
Bloom, the electronic follow up to Sarah McLachlan Remixed released in December 2003, features 10 unreleased tracks by top remixers and djs including will.i.am of Black Eyed Peas, DMC (of Run-DMC), Rollo (of Faithless), Mark Bates (Dusted), Junior Boys, Gabriel & Dresden, Hyper & Ronnie, Junke XL, Thievery Corporation, Sly and Robbie and Talvin Singh.
The lion's share of the songs on Bloom originated on McLachlan's Afterglow her Grammy Award-nominated, RIAA double-platinum 7th album, released November 2003 with more than 4 million copies sold worldwide to date.
